Darrel Chaney's Message to the Fans

I am currently the Chairman of the Board of the Major League Alumni Marketing (MLAM). Many of us former Major Leaguers participate in an autograph program that generates revenues and income from autograph signings which benefit the former player who is a member of our Major League Baseball Players Alumni Association (MLBPAA).  Many of these former players may have fallen upon hard times or become indigent.

 

Therefore, I respectfully ask that you send your autograph requests through MLAM.  For a small fee, authenticated autographs will be signed and returned to you.  These autographs can also be personalized upon request to MLAM.

 

Many of the former players from my era (and earlier) do not enjoy the monetary benefits of signing autographs.  By honoring this request, you will be helping many former Major Leaguers.

 

[If you write to us, I will forward] your address to MLAM so you can be included in our mailing list.  You can also visit our website at www.baseball-legends.com. [ ] You can go to TheGoal.com (case sensetive) and read many great stories of some of your favorite players.

 

So, please send your autograph requests to MLAM.

Biography

  • All American HS Quarterback, First Team, Parade Magazine, 1965. Offered full scholarship to 35 Division 1 Schools.

  • Number 2 Draft Pick of the Cincinnati Reds in 1966 Amateur Draft.

  • Played 14 years of professional baseball from 1966-1980.

  • Played 11 years in the Major Leagues from 1969 through 1979.

  • Broadcaster for the Atlanta Braves on Superstation WTBS in 1981 and 1982.

  • Played in 4 National League Playoff Series and 3 World Series with the Cincinnati Reds and was a Member of the 1975 World Champion Cincinnati Reds.

  • Currently Chairman of the Board of the Major League Baseball Players Alumni Marketing Group.
